[宣传视频]merge: 合并V5.2.5代码,调整因common目录结构改变带来的修改;

This commit is contained in:
aibingbing
2023-12-27 11:45:56 +08:00
parent 99e093fc98
commit bf7ed6ce63
55 changed files with 2490 additions and 2950 deletions

View File

@@ -148,26 +148,26 @@ android {
dimension "project"
buildConfigField 'boolean', 'secure', "true"
buildConfigField 'String', 'URLs', "\"${readFileToJson("mogo").replace("\"", "\\\"")}\""
buildConfigField 'String', 'tempConfig', "\"${readFileToJsonTemp("mogo").replace("\"", "\\\"")}\""
buildConfigField 'String', 'mediaUrlConfig', "\"${readMediaUrlConfigFromJsonFile("mogo").replace("\"", "\\\"")}\""
}
yantai {
dimension "project"
buildConfigField 'boolean', 'secure', "false"
buildConfigField 'String', 'URLs', "\"${readFileToJson("yantai").replace("\"", "\\\"")}\""
buildConfigField 'String', 'tempConfig', "\"${readFileToJsonTemp("yantai").replace("\"", "\\\"")}\""
buildConfigField 'String', 'mediaUrlConfig', "\"${readMediaUrlConfigFromJsonFile("yantai").replace("\"", "\\\"")}\""
}
dali {
dimension "project"
buildConfigField 'boolean', 'secure', "false"
buildConfigField 'String', 'URLs', "\"${readFileToJson("dali").replace("\"", "\\\"")}\""
buildConfigField 'String', 'tempConfig', "\"${readFileToJsonTemp("dali").replace("\"", "\\\"")}\""
buildConfigField 'String', 'mediaUrlConfig', "\"${readMediaUrlConfigFromJsonFile("dali").replace("\"", "\\\"")}\""
}
saas {
dimension "project"
buildConfigField 'boolean', 'secure', "false"
buildConfigField 'String', 'URLs', "\"${readFileToJson("saas").replace("\"", "\\\"")}\""
buildConfigField 'String', 'tempConfig', "\"${readFileToJsonTemp("saas").replace("\"", "\\\"")}\""
buildConfigField 'String', 'mediaUrlConfig', "\"${readMediaUrlConfigFromJsonFile("saas").replace("\"", "\\\"")}\""
}
// 配置网络环境QA、线上、演示
qa {
@@ -395,10 +395,15 @@ def variantName() {
}
Object readFileToJsonTemp(env){
/**
* 读取各车型宣传视频本地配置
* @param env
* @return
*/
Object readMediaUrlConfigFromJsonFile(env){
try {
// 加载config.json 文件
File file = new File("${rootDir}/app/config/tempConfig.json")
File file = new File("${rootDir}/app/config/MediaUrlConfig.json")
def jsonSlurper = new JsonSlurper()
// 解析json
def config = jsonSlurper.parse(file)